Synopsis

PPL 1 Flying Training, the first book in AFE''s best selling PPL course series, follows the EASA PPL, LAPL and NPPL flying training syllabus and encompasses many issues concerning today''s pilots (wake turbulence, ATC procedures, transponders and radar, radio navigation, noise abatement, EFIS etc.) as well as those timeless airmanship issues that have always been vital to safe flying (lookout, carburettor icing, organising cockpit workload etc.). The book is presented in a straightforward manner, with no irrelevant theoretical material, and is illustrated throughout with diagrams, line drawings and photographs, including a step-by-step ''patter'' of each flight exercise with internal and external views to match.- Up-to-date and comprehensive coverage of the EASA-PPL, LAPL and NPPL flying training course- Background Briefing for each flight exercise- ''Step-by-step'' explanation of all flight manoeuvres- Fully illustrated, easy-to-follow format- CAA recommended
